Seeking Sanctuary in 'the age of disorder': Women in Contemporary Tablighi Jama'at
Abstract
This article addresses the novel phenomenon of the attachment of women from privileged backgrounds to the Tablighi Jamā'at movement in Indonesia. How to understand the involvement of these urban wealthy women who eventually give up their high-class lifes
